Understanding the Maintenance Technician Certification Requirements
To be eligible for Class A certification, applicants must meet specific criteria that typically include a combination of education and hands-on experience. Generally, candidates are expected to have completed high school or possess an equivalent qualification alongside relevant vocational training.
In addition to educational qualifications, practical experience in maintenance work is critical. Most organizations mandate at least two years of hands-on experience in maintenance roles, with an emphasis on familiarity with the tools and technologies pertinent to the industry. Regulations governing these requirements are often set forth by professional bodies, ensuring a standard of competency in the field.
